Viral Infections Demystified: Understanding the Science Behind Colds, Flu, and More
Viruses are microscopic entities that can harm our cells. When a virus invades the body, it hijacks the cellular machinery to produce more viruses. This process causes an immune response, which may lead in symptoms such as fever, cough, sore throat, and muscle aches.
Common viral infections include the common cold, measles, chickenpox, and mononucleosis. These illnesses can be spread through various routes, including direct contact with an infected person, airborne particles, or contaminated surfaces.
To defend yourself from viral infections, it's important to practice good hygiene habits such as frequent handwashing, covering your mouth and nose when coughing or sneezing, and avoiding close contact with sick individuals. Vaccination is also a essential step in stopping the spread of many viral diseases.
Understanding Antibiotics
Antibiotics have become in modern medicine, effectively treating bacterial infections. However, the overuse of antibiotics has led to a growing problem: antibiotic resistance. This occurs when bacteria become resistant to antibiotics, making infections harder to cure. We must to understand the proper uses of antibiotics and implement measures to prevent resistance.
- Frequent antibiotic mistakes include:
- Prescribing antibiotics for the common cold, which aren't treated by antibiotics.
- Failing to complete the full course of antibiotics, even if you feel better
- Sharing your antibiotics with others who may have different infections.

Your Immune System: A Powerful Fortress Against Disease
Within your body resides a complex network known as the immune system. This powerful defense mechanism acts as a barrier, constantly monitoring for any signs of harmful invaders such as viruses. When detected, the immune system immediately springs into action, launching a multi-faceted attack to neutralize these intruders.
- Distinct white blood cells act as warriors, patrolling the system and recognizing specific invaders.
- Immunoglobulins are produced to bind these unwanted agents, preventing them from causing harm.
- The immune system also has a remarkable ability to retain past encounters with viruses, allowing for a faster and more effective response upon subsequent infection.
Hence, maintaining a strong immune system is crucial to overall health and well-being. By adopting beneficial lifestyle choices, such as consuming nutritious foods, getting enough rest, and promoting relaxation, you can empower your immune system to effectively protect you from disease.
